Responsibilities:
WHAT YOU’LL DO:
- Lead a high-impact team that builds and maintains the engineering platform, providing the foundation for all product development teams.
- Drive developer productivity improvements by optimizing workflows, automation, and developer experience across build, test, and deployment processes.
- Ensure platform reliability, security, and scalability, enabling product teams to ship with confidence and minimal operational friction.
- Advocate for best practices in cloud infrastructure, CI/CD, site reliability engineering (SRE), and DevOps to enhance operational excellence.
- Foster collaboration among the product teams, understanding their challenges and providing solutions that empower them to move faster.
- Own the team’s roadmap and technical strategy, balancing short-term execution with long-term vision to build a sustainable platform.
- Mentor and grow your team, supporting their career development, and fostering a culture of innovation, learning, and psychological safety.
- Collaborate with senior engineers on architectural decisions, ensuring platform solutions are robust, scalable, and secure.
- Lead incident response processes and promote a blameless postmortem culture, turning issues into learning opportunities.
